算法
aliang702
我是一个热爱编程的程序员,也是这个博客的创作者和维护者。我对计算机科学和技术充满热情,喜欢通过编码来解决问题,并不断探索新的技术领域。
我的编程之旅始于多年前,在这个过程中,我积累了丰富的经验和知识。我擅长多种编程语言,包括但不限于PHP、GoLang、Java和Python,并且对Web开发、数据科学和人工智能有着浓厚的兴趣。
除了编程,我还喜欢分享自己的见解和经验。我认为知识应该被分享和传播,因此我创建了这个博客,希望能够与其他技术爱好者和程序员们一起交流和学习。
展开
-
php算法汇总
有5个人偷了一堆苹果,准备在第二天分赃。晚上,有一人遛出来,把所有菜果分成5份,但是多了一个,顺手把这个扔给树上的猴了,自己先拿1/5藏了。没想到其他四人也都是这么想的,都如第一个人一样分成5份把多的那一个扔给了猴,偷走了1/5。第二天,大家分赃,也是分成5份多一个扔给猴了。最后一人分了一份。问:共有多少苹果?for ($i = 1; ; $i++){ if ($i%5 == 1转载 2013-09-24 17:34:43 · 1333 阅读 · 1 评论 -
实现猴子选大王
今天在网上看到一个算法题,题目如下:n只猴子围坐成一个圈,按顺时针方向从1到n编号。然后从1号猴子开始沿顺时针方向从1开始报数,报到m的猴子出局,再从刚出局猴子的下一个位置重新开始报数,如此重复,直至剩下一个猴子,它就是大王。其中发题作者是这样实现的:/** * n只猴子围坐成一个圈,按顺时针方向从1到n编号。 * 然后从1号猴子开始沿顺时针方向从1开始报数,报到m的猴子出原创 2013-11-07 14:44:16 · 1226 阅读 · 0 评论